diff options
| author | Craig Jennings <c@cjennings.net> | 2026-05-05 04:16:21 -0500 |
|---|---|---|
| committer | Craig Jennings <c@cjennings.net> | 2026-05-05 04:16:21 -0500 |
| commit | 8a83694d8882a3a80328b7ffd8ddbc2c2c73f3ae (patch) | |
| tree | a9848b1c08b8e14226299f86cd8b32dd84077add /test-from-git | |
| parent | 884bc304c30c56b1958ebcae77ed4d31434bd786 (diff) | |
| download | org-drill-8a83694d8882a3a80328b7ffd8ddbc2c2c73f3ae.tar.gz org-drill-8a83694d8882a3a80328b7ffd8ddbc2c2c73f3ae.zip | |
test: add session-state predicate coverage
23 ERT tests covering the queue control flow:
- org-drill-entries-pending-p: empty session, current-item slot,
again-entries bypassing limits, item-count limit interaction
- org-drill-pending-entry-count: empty, sums all queues, current-item
marker check
- org-drill-maximum-duration-reached-p: nil-duration disables, cram
bypasses, fresh session under limit, old session over limit
- org-drill-maximum-item-count-reached-p: nil disables, cram bypasses,
under/at limit, includes-failed-items-p flag
- org-drill--entry-lapsed-p: feature flag gate, threshold respected
- org-drill-free-markers: explicit list, t-frees-everything
Diffstat (limited to 'test-from-git')
0 files changed, 0 insertions, 0 deletions
